SEOUL: Mexican Maria Zu first visited Seoul eight years in the past to tour the cafes and parks of the capital of South Korea, however spent a key a part of her newest journey in April in skincare clinics, beneath the gaze of docs wielding laser wands and injection needles.

“We really feel protected coming to this nation for our faces,” mentioned the Dubai-based advisor, one among tens of millions of magnificence fans now boosting South Korea’s tourism numbers and economic system as they throng its hundreds of skincare clinics.

However lately vacationers like Zu search remedies corresponding to purple mild remedy or Botox to easy out wrinkles, in addition to ultrasound “pores and skin lifting” to tighten jawlines, not simply the nostril jobs and double eyelid surgical procedure of earlier years.

“The expansion of international sufferers is outpacing that of international vacationers,” mentioned Hong Seung-wook, director of world healthcare enterprise on the Korea Well being Trade Improvement Institute. His division is tasked by the nation’s well being ministry to draw international sufferers.

FOREIGN VISITORS SPEND MORE ON MEDICAL SERVICES

Simply over 2 million foreigners visited South Korea final 12 months for medical therapy, practically double the 2024 determine of 1.17 million, the well being ministry mentioned in April.

“We now see international vacationers spend extra on medical companies than on tourism in Korea,” mentioned Hong, including that well being authorities hoped to maintain up the momentum by selling companies corresponding to anti-aging remedies to middle-aged guests.

Zu, a former flight attendant who has visited South Korea at the least six instances, mentioned she tended to pack a number of non-invasive remedies right into a single journey.

That may be a rising development exemplified by hashtags corresponding to “#koreaglowup, opens new tab”, standard amongst customers of social media corresponding to Instagram.

The foremost points of interest are price and South Korean experience in magnificence strategies that allows it to supply applied sciences and strategies usually years forward of these within the West.

A number of guests informed Reuters that skincare remedies in South Korea could possibly be as a lot as a fifth cheaper than these at residence, whereas communication was not an issue, as many clinics employed multilingual coordinators.

“I like that there’s a number of Ok-beauty remedies usually that aren’t even supplied within the US,” mentioned Cindy ⁠Gu, a 30-year-old social media video editor from america.

She was ready to endure a facial lifting therapy at Lienjang, opens new tab, a magnificence clinic in Seoul’s upscale Gangnam district.

COMPETITION IS KEY TO AFFORDABILITY

Competitors is the important thing to affordability, mentioned Se-rin Lee, director of Lienjang’s aesthetic dermatology division, as there are such a lot of magnificence clinics in South Korea.

“The competitors is pushing the costs of companies down,” she mentioned, including that Lienjang’s international sufferers averaged about 100 a day, every with a mean spend of about 1.5 million gained ($1,000).

About 15,000 clinics provide skincare remedies, largely run by common practitioners moderately than dermatologists, the Affiliation of Korean Dermatologists says.
